A foreign suspect has been arrested in the investigation into a deadly shrine bombing in Bangkok, according to Thai police.
The man was arrested in Nong Jok on the outskirts of the capital.
National deputy police chief Chakthip Chaijinda said: “It is most likely he is related to the bombing at Rajaprasong. We found bomb materials in his apartment.”
The blast at the Erawan Shrine in the Rajaprasong area on August 17 killed 20 people.
National police spokesman Prawut Thawornsiri said the arrested person is a foreigner but refused to say if he was Turkish, as was reported by some local news organisations.
